Dinwiddie Animal Control Chief Found Not Guilty

Dinwiddie County's former chief animal control officer was found not guilty of an embezzlement charge Thursday. 

Deborah Broughton had been indicted by a grand jury on one count of embezzlement, the result of an investigating into her actions, county officials said.

During her bench trial, the judge found Broughton not guilty. The charge stemmed from an October incident in which Broughton reportedly sought treatment for a dog.

Broughton was originally suspended without pay, and was later terminated.
